The MOOG EV420 Steering Tie Rod End is a high-quality replacement part designed for 2002-2006 Toyota Camry and select Lexus models. Featuring heat-treated ball studs for enhanced durability and wrench flats for easy installation, it undergoes rigorous testing to ensure reliable, OEM-level performance. This part offers a perfect fit and long-lasting steering stability, making it a trusted choice for professional-grade vehicle maintenance.
